package pluginstore
|
|
|
|
import (
|
|
"context"
|
|
"sort"
|
|
"sync"
|
|
"time"
|
|
|
|
"github.com/grafana/grafana/pkg/infra/log"
|
|
"github.com/grafana/grafana/pkg/plugins"
|
|
"github.com/grafana/grafana/pkg/plugins/manager/loader"
|
|
"github.com/grafana/grafana/pkg/plugins/manager/registry"
|
|
"github.com/grafana/grafana/pkg/plugins/manager/sources"
|
|
)
|
|
|
|
var _ Store = (*Service)(nil)
|
|
|
|
// Store is the publicly accessible storage for plugins.
|
|
type Store interface {
|
|
// Plugin finds a plugin by its ID.
|
|
// Note: version is not required since Grafana only supports single versions of a plugin.
|
|
Plugin(ctx context.Context, pluginID string) (Plugin, bool)
|
|
// Plugins returns plugins by their requested type.
|
|
Plugins(ctx context.Context, pluginTypes ...plugins.Type) []Plugin
|
|
}
|
|
|
|
type Service struct {
|
|
pluginRegistry registry.Service
|
|
pluginLoader loader.Service
|
|
}
|
|
|
|
func ProvideService(pluginRegistry registry.Service, pluginSources sources.Registry,
|
|
pluginLoader loader.Service) (*Service, error) {
|
|
ctx := context.Background()
|
|
start := time.Now()
|
|
totalPlugins := 0
|
|
logger := log.New("plugin.store")
|
|
logger.Info("Loading plugins...")
|
|
|
|
for _, ps := range pluginSources.List(ctx) {
|
|
loadedPlugins, err := pluginLoader.Load(ctx, ps)
|
|
if err != nil {
|
|
logger.Error("Loading plugin source failed", "source", ps.PluginClass(ctx), "error", err)
|
|
return nil, err
|
|
}
|
|
|
|
totalPlugins += len(loadedPlugins)
|
|
}
|
|
|
|
logger.Info("Plugins loaded", "count", totalPlugins, "duration", time.Since(start))
|
|
|
|
return New(pluginRegistry, pluginLoader), nil
|
|
}
|
|
|
|
func (s *Service) Run(ctx context.Context) error {
|
|
<-ctx.Done()
|
|
s.shutdown(ctx)
|
|
return ctx.Err()
|
|
}
|
|
|
|
func New(pluginRegistry registry.Service, pluginLoader loader.Service) *Service {
|
|
return &Service{
|
|
pluginRegistry: pluginRegistry,
|
|
pluginLoader: pluginLoader,
|
|
}
|
|
}
|
|
|
|
func (s *Service) Plugin(ctx context.Context, pluginID string) (Plugin, bool) {
|
|
p, exists := s.plugin(ctx, pluginID)
|
|
if !exists {
|
|
return Plugin{}, false
|
|
}
|
|
|
|
return ToGrafanaDTO(p), true
|
|
}
|
|
|
|
func (s *Service) Plugins(ctx context.Context, pluginTypes ...plugins.Type) []Plugin {
|
|
// if no types passed, assume all
|
|
if len(pluginTypes) == 0 {
|
|
pluginTypes = plugins.PluginTypes
|
|
}
|
|
|
|
var requestedTypes = make(map[plugins.Type]struct{})
|
|
for _, pt := range pluginTypes {
|
|
requestedTypes[pt] = struct{}{}
|
|
}
|
|
|
|
pluginsList := make([]Plugin, 0)
|
|
for _, p := range s.availablePlugins(ctx) {
|
|
if _, exists := requestedTypes[p.Type]; exists {
|
|
pluginsList = append(pluginsList, ToGrafanaDTO(p))
|
|
}
|
|
}
|
|
return pluginsList
|
|
}
|
|
|
|
func (s *Service) SecretsManager(ctx context.Context) *plugins.Plugin {
|
|
for _, p := range s.availablePlugins(ctx) {
|
|
if p.IsSecretsManager() {
|
|
return p
|
|
}
|
|
}
|
|
return nil
|
|
}
|
|
|
|
// plugin finds a plugin with `pluginID` from the registry that is not decommissioned
|
|
func (s *Service) plugin(ctx context.Context, pluginID string) (*plugins.Plugin, bool) {
|
|
p, exists := s.pluginRegistry.Plugin(ctx, pluginID, "") // version is not required since Grafana only supports single versions of a plugin
|
|
if !exists {
|
|
return nil, false
|
|
}
|
|
|
|
if p.IsDecommissioned() {
|
|
return nil, false
|
|
}
|
|
|
|
return p, true
|
|
}
|
|
|
|
// availablePlugins returns all non-decommissioned plugins from the registry sorted by alphabetic order on `plugin.ID`
|
|
func (s *Service) availablePlugins(ctx context.Context) []*plugins.Plugin {
|
|
ps := s.pluginRegistry.Plugins(ctx)
|
|
|
|
res := make([]*plugins.Plugin, 0, len(ps))
|
|
for _, p := range ps {
|
|
if !p.IsDecommissioned() {
|
|
res = append(res, p)
|
|
}
|
|
}
|
|
sort.SliceStable(res, func(i, j int) bool {
|
|
return res[i].ID < res[j].ID
|
|
})
|
|
return res
|
|
}
|
|
|
|
func (s *Service) Routes(ctx context.Context) []*plugins.StaticRoute {
|
|
staticRoutes := make([]*plugins.StaticRoute, 0)
|
|
|
|
for _, p := range s.availablePlugins(ctx) {
|
|
if p.StaticRoute() != nil {
|
|
staticRoutes = append(staticRoutes, p.StaticRoute())
|
|
}
|
|
}
|
|
return staticRoutes
|
|
}
|
|
|
|
func (s *Service) shutdown(ctx context.Context) {
|
|
var wg sync.WaitGroup
|
|
for _, plugin := range s.pluginRegistry.Plugins(ctx) {
|
|
wg.Add(1)
|
|
go func(ctx context.Context, p *plugins.Plugin) {
|
|
defer wg.Done()
|
|
p.Logger().Debug("Stopping plugin")
|
|
if _, err := s.pluginLoader.Unload(ctx, p); err != nil {
|
|
p.Logger().Error("Failed to stop plugin", "error", err)
|
|
}
|
|
p.Logger().Debug("Plugin stopped")
|
|
}(ctx, plugin)
|
|
}
|
|
wg.Wait()
|
|
}
